Where is the fetal head at 5 months of pregnancy

At this stage of 5 months of pregnancy, which is 20 weeks, generally speaking, the baby's head is leaning upwards. This is only generally, not absolutely, because the amount of amniotic fluid in the uterus is about 500ml at this time, the fetus is about 25cm long, 16cm long from head to hip, and weighs about 320g. The fetus is still relatively small and has enough space to move around in the mother's belly. It will move frequently in the mother's belly, so the position of the fetus is constantly changing. It may have its head up, down, and then horizontally in the uterus. Mothers don't have to worry about the fetal position at 5 months of pregnancy.

Before the 28th week of pregnancy, which is the 7th month of pregnancy, the fetal position is only observed and not diagnosed, because the position of the fetus is constantly changing before the 7th month of pregnancy. After 28 weeks, if the fetal position is abnormal, timely intervention is required. 30-32 weeks is the best time to correct the fetal position. The fetus grows relatively rapidly from 7 to 9 months. After 34 weeks of pregnancy, the fetus has grown a lot, the amount of amniotic fluid has decreased relatively, the fetus is close to the uterine wall, and the posture and position are relatively constant. At this time, it is very difficult to correct the abnormal fetal position.

5 months of pregnancy fetal development

The development of the fetus at 5 months of pregnancy is as follows:

1. Physical development: Weight is about 320 grams and height is about 25 cm.

2. Condition of facial features: At 5 months of pregnancy, the contours of the fetus' eyes, nose, and mouth become increasingly clear, and the eyebrows are basically mature. In addition, the fetus' ear bones have been formed and can support themselves.

3. Limb condition: At around 3 months of pregnancy, the fetus's limbs are still relatively short, but after 5 months of pregnancy, the length of the baby's limbs is more proportional to the body.

4. Organ development: During the 5th month of pregnancy, the fetus's vision, smell, taste, and touch develop further, and the reproductive organs of both male and female babies become increasingly obvious.

In addition, the skin of the fetus at 5 months of pregnancy is still relatively transparent, indicating that it is covered with a layer of white substance called vernix caseosa. After a few more months, this vernix caseosa will slowly fall off.
